本開示は、商用交流電源で動作する負荷を備えた家庭用電気機器の運転制御装置、及び洗濯機に関する。 The present disclosure relates to an operation control device for a household electrical appliance having a load that operates on a commercial AC power source , and a washing machine .

特許文献1は、機器に接続された商用交流電源電圧が定格外の電圧であるか判定するために、商用交流電源を絶縁トランスにて一定電圧の低電圧に変換した後の電圧を制御装置へ供給する電源装置と、別途設けた検出回路にて異常電圧を検知することで、使用者の誤使用を検出し、機器を保護する手段を開示している。 Patent Document 1 discloses a power supply device that converts commercial AC power to a constant low voltage using an isolation transformer to determine whether the commercial AC power voltage connected to the device is outside the rated voltage range, and then supplies the voltage to a control device. It also discloses a means for detecting misuse by the user and protecting the device by detecting abnormal voltage using a separately provided detection circuit.

特開平04-187180号公報Japanese Patent Application Publication No. 04-187180

本開示は、定格外電圧の電圧を判定する検出回路を特別に設けることなく、機器に接続された商用交流電源電圧を検出し、異常の場合は機器を強制停止することにより、不安全を未然に防ぎ、安全性を向上させる家庭用電気機器の運転制御装置を提供する。 This disclosure provides an operation control device for household electrical appliances that detects the commercial AC power supply voltage connected to the appliance without the need for a special detection circuit to determine whether the voltage is outside the rated voltage, and by forcibly shutting down the appliance in the event of an abnormality, prevents unsafe conditions and improves safety.

本開示における家庭用電気機器の運転制御装置は、商用交流電源を整流する整流器と、前記整流器により整流された電圧を任意の出力電圧に変換する電圧変換装置と、前記出力電圧を所定の比率で信号へ変換する出力電圧変換装置と、前記出力電圧変換装置からの信号により出力電圧を一定に保つよう前記電圧変換装置を制御する電圧制御装置と、前記電圧制御装置に設けられ軽負荷時に間欠発振動作を行う機能を有する間欠発振手段と、前記商用交流電源により動作する交流負荷と、前記交流負荷と前記商用交流電源との接続の開閉を行うスイッチと、前記スイッチの開閉制御を行うことにより前記交流負荷を制御して所定の運転行程を逐次制御する制御手段と、前記制御手段に設けられ前記出力電圧変換装置の信号を読み取る電圧検出手段と、前記制御手段に設けられ、前記出力電圧に現れるリップル電圧のスイッチング周期を計測する計時手段と、を備え、前記制御手段は、前記スイッチング周期が所定値を超えている場合、前記スイッチを前記交流負荷に接続せず、運転を停止する構成としたものである。 The operation control device for a household electrical appliance in the present disclosure comprises a rectifier that rectifies a commercial AC power supply, a voltage conversion device that converts the voltage rectified by the rectifier into an arbitrary output voltage, an output voltage conversion device that converts the output voltage into a signal at a predetermined ratio, a voltage control device that controls the voltage conversion device so as to keep the output voltage constant by a signal from the output voltage conversion device, an intermittent oscillation means provided in the voltage control device and having a function of performing an intermittent oscillation operation under light load, an AC load operated by the commercial AC power supply, a switch that opens and closes the connection between the AC load and the commercial AC power supply, a control means that controls the AC load by controlling the opening and closing of the switch to sequentially control a predetermined operating process, a voltage detection means provided in the control means and reading a signal from the output voltage conversion device, and a timing means provided in the control means for measuring a switching period of a ripple voltage appearing in the output voltage, and the control means is configured to not connect the switch to the AC load and to stop operation if the switching period exceeds a predetermined value.

本開示における家庭用電気機器の運転制御装置は、定格外電圧の電圧を判定する検出回路を特別に設けることなく、機器に接続された商用交流電源電圧を検出し、異常の場合は機器を停止して報知することにより、不安全を未然に防ぎ、安全性を向上させることができる。 The operation control device for household electrical appliances disclosed herein detects the commercial AC power supply voltage connected to the appliance without the need for a special detection circuit to determine whether the voltage is outside the rated voltage, and by stopping the appliance and issuing an alarm in the event of an abnormality, it is possible to prevent unsafe conditions and improve safety.

(The knowledge and other information that formed the basis of this disclosure)
In the conventional configuration, a power supply circuit for supplying power to other loads and a commercial AC power supply voltage detection circuit are separately required, which leads to an increase in circuit size and cost. In addition, even when the device is not in operation, the detection circuit continues to operate as long as the commercial AC power supply remains connected, which increases the power consumption during standby. In order to solve this problem, the subject of the present disclosure has been constituted.

(1-1. Configuration)
In FIG. 1, an operation control device 20 rectifies AC power from a commercial AC power source 1 using a rectifier 2 , and converts the DC voltage into a predetermined output voltage Vo using a voltage conversion device 4 including a switching element 5 and a transformer 6 .

出力電圧変換装置7は、出力電圧Voを信号へ変換するものであり、電圧制御装置3は、出力電圧変換装置7からのフィードバック信号により、一定の出力電圧Voとなるよう電圧変換装置4を制御する。また、電圧制御装置3は、機器が待機状態のような軽負荷時に、間欠発振手段19により間欠発振動作させることで、スイッチング素子5によるスイッチング損失を抑え、待機電力低減を図る機能を備えている。 The output voltage converter 7 converts the output voltage Vo into a signal, and the voltage control device 3 controls the voltage converter 4 to maintain a constant output voltage Vo based on a feedback signal from the output voltage converter 7. The voltage control device 3 also has a function of suppressing switching loss due to the switching element 5 and reducing standby power consumption by performing intermittent oscillation operation using the intermittent oscillation means 19 when the device is in a light load state, such as when the device is in a standby state.

電圧変換装置4による出力電圧Voからは、他の制御回路(図示せず)への電源供給を行うとともに制御手段9へ電源供給を行う。 The output voltage Vo from the voltage conversion device 4 supplies power to other control circuits (not shown) and also to the control means 9.

スイッチ11は、洗濯機の洗濯物を収容する洗濯槽(図示せず)、洗濯物を攪拌するパルセータ(図示せず)を回転駆動させるモータ17や、洗濯槽へ給水する給水弁18などの交流負荷12と商用交流電源1との通電を制御するものであり、スイッチ11が閉じることにより、交流負荷12に商用交流電源1から電力が供給され、モータ17や給水弁18などの交流負荷12は所定のタイミングで動作を開始する。なお、モータ17、給水弁18以外の負荷については図示していない。 The switch 11 controls the flow of electricity between the commercial AC power source 1 and AC loads 12, such as a washing tub (not shown) that holds the laundry in the washing machine, a motor 17 that drives and rotates a pulsator (not shown) that agitates the laundry, and a water supply valve 18 that supplies water to the washing tub. When the switch 11 is closed, power is supplied from the commercial AC power source 1 to the AC loads 12, and the AC loads 12, such as the motor 17 and the water supply valve 18, start operating at a predetermined timing. Note that loads other than the motor 17 and the water supply valve 18 are not shown.

制御手段9は、スイッチ開閉制御手段15によりスイッチ11へ信号を送出、停止してスイッチ11の開閉制御を行うとともに、出力電圧変換装置7からのフィードバック信号を電圧制御装置3とともに受ける。 The control means 9 controls the opening and closing of the switch 11 by sending and stopping a signal to the switch 11 using the switch opening and closing control means 15, and also receives a feedback signal from the output voltage conversion device 7 together with the voltage control device 3.

制御手段9に設けられた電圧検出手段14は、出力電圧変換装置7の信号を読み取るものであり、同じく制御手段9に設けられた計時手段13は、電圧変換装置4による出力電圧Voに現れるリップル電圧ΔVoのスイッチング周期Tswを計測するなどあらゆる計
時を行う。
The voltage detection means 14 provided in the control means 9 reads the signal from the output voltage conversion device 7, and the timing means 13 also provided in the control means 9 performs various timing operations, such as measuring the switching period Tsw of the ripple voltage ΔVo appearing in the output voltage Vo from the voltage conversion device 4.

なお、スイッチ11は、制御手段9からスイッチ閉の信号が来るまでは開状態を維持し、交流負荷12と商用交流電源1とは切り離されている。交流負荷12と商用交流電源1との切り離しは商用交流電源1が接続されず、機器が完全に動作を停止している状態においても継続される。 The switch 11 remains open until a switch-closing signal is received from the control means 9, and the AC load 12 is disconnected from the commercial AC power supply 1. The disconnection between the AC load 12 and the commercial AC power supply 1 continues even when the commercial AC power supply 1 is not connected and the device is completely stopped operating.

また、負荷分離用整流器8、および、平滑用コンデンサ10は、制御手段9への安定した電源電圧および制御手段9内での基準電圧となる電圧を供給するため、他の負荷と電流を分離するためのものであるが、別電源から制御手段9へ安定した電源供給を行う場合には、負荷分離用整流器8および平滑用コンデンサ10は不要となる。 The load isolation rectifier 8 and smoothing capacitor 10 are intended to isolate the current from other loads in order to supply a stable power supply voltage to the control means 9 and a voltage that serves as a reference voltage within the control means 9. However, if a stable power supply is provided to the control means 9 from a separate power source, the load isolation rectifier 8 and smoothing capacitor 10 are not necessary.

また、制御手段9は、商用交流電源1に供給された電源が定格外電圧で、機器に不安全であると判定した場合には、異常報知手段16により使用者に異常を知らせる。電圧検知については、後述する。 In addition, if the control means 9 determines that the power supplied to the commercial AC power source 1 is an unrated voltage and is unsafe for the equipment, the control means 9 notifies the user of the abnormality via the abnormality notification means 16. Voltage detection will be described later.

(1-2. Action, action)
The operation and function of the operation control device for domestic electric appliances configured as above will be described below.

使用者が機器を商用交流電源1へ接続すると、電圧制御装置3の制御により、電圧変換装置4が一定の出力電圧を制御手段9へ供給する。使用者が商用交流電源1へ接続した直後の機器は待機状態となっている。 When a user connects the device to the commercial AC power supply 1, the voltage converter 4 supplies a constant output voltage to the control means 9 under the control of the voltage control device 3. Immediately after the user connects the device to the commercial AC power supply 1, the device is in a standby state.

待機状態では交流負荷12は動作せず、待機状態を維持するために必要な一部の制御手段9が動作しているのみで軽負荷となっており、電圧制御装置3は間欠発振で待機電力を抑える制御を行う。待機状態では前記のように低電力になるとともに、他の外部要因による電力の変化は少ない。 In the standby state, the AC load 12 does not operate, and only some of the control means 9 necessary to maintain the standby state are operating, resulting in a light load, and the voltage control device 3 performs control to suppress standby power by intermittent oscillation. In the standby state, the power is low as described above, and there is little change in power due to other external factors.

図2は、通常運転状態および待機状態におけるスイッチング素子5への制御信号動作図であるが、待機運転時には、通常運転時に比べて、スイッチング損失を抑えるためリップル電圧ΔVoのスイッチング周期Tswが長くなり、出力のリップル電圧ΔVoは大きくなる。さらに、制御するスイッチング周期Tswは、商用交流電源1に依存している。一般的には、電圧変換装置が降圧型の場合、入力電圧が高くなるほどスイッチング周期Tswは長くなる。 Figure 2 shows the operation of the control signals to the switching element 5 in normal operation and standby mode. During standby operation, the switching period Tsw of the ripple voltage ΔVo becomes longer to suppress switching losses compared to normal operation, and the output ripple voltage ΔVo becomes larger. Furthermore, the controlled switching period Tsw depends on the commercial AC power supply 1. Generally, when the voltage conversion device is a step-down type, the higher the input voltage, the longer the switching period Tsw.

このリップル電圧ΔVoのスイッチング周期Tswを制御手段9に取り込み、制御手段9内部の計時手段13によりスイッチング周期Tswを計測することにより、商用交流電源1の電圧を推測でき、所定のスイッチング周期Tswより長く、商用交流電源1の電圧が定格外電圧と判定した場合、制御手段9内部のスイッチ開閉制御手段15はスイッチ11へスイッチを閉じる信号を送出せず、スイッチ11は開状態を保持し、交流負荷12のモータ17や給水弁18などに対して商用交流電源1を遮断し続ける。これにより、異常電圧による交流負荷12の不安全故障を未然に防止することができる。 The switching period Tsw of this ripple voltage ΔVo is input to the control means 9, and the switching period Tsw is measured by the timer means 13 inside the control means 9, so that the voltage of the commercial AC power supply 1 can be estimated. If the switching period Tsw is longer than the predetermined switching period Tsw and the voltage of the commercial AC power supply 1 is determined to be outside the rated voltage, the switch opening/closing control means 15 inside the control means 9 does not send a signal to close the switch 11, and the switch 11 remains open, continuing to cut off the commercial AC power supply 1 to the motor 17, water supply valve 18, etc. of the AC load 12. This makes it possible to prevent unsafe failures of the AC load 12 due to abnormal voltage.

また、制御手段9が、商用交流電源1の電圧が定格外電圧であると判定した場合は、スイッチ11を閉じる信号を送出せず、交流負荷12と商用交流電源1との接続を遮断し続けるだけでなく、制御手段9から異常報知手段16へ信号を送出し、使用者へ異常を報知する。 In addition, if the control means 9 determines that the voltage of the commercial AC power supply 1 is outside the rated voltage, it does not send a signal to close the switch 11, and not only continues to cut off the connection between the AC load 12 and the commercial AC power supply 1, but also sends a signal from the control means 9 to the abnormality notification means 16 to notify the user of the abnormality.

(1-3. Effects, etc.)
As described above, in this embodiment, when the switching period Tsw of the ripple voltage ΔVo of the commercial AC power supply 1 measured by the timer means 13 provided in the control means 9 exceeds a predetermined value, the voltage of the commercial AC power supply 1 is determined to be outside the rated voltage, the switch 11 is not connected to the AC load 12, and operation is stopped.

これにより、不安全を未然に防ぎ、安全性を向上させることができる。 This will prevent unsafe situations and improve safety.

また、本実施の形態のように、計時手段13が計測した商用交流電源1のリップル電圧ΔVoのスイッチング周期Tswが所定値を超えて商用交流電源1の電圧が定格外電圧と判定した場合に、異常報知手段16により異常報知する構成としたものである。 Furthermore, as in this embodiment, when the switching period Tsw of the ripple voltage ΔVo of the commercial AC power supply 1 measured by the timing means 13 exceeds a predetermined value and the voltage of the commercial AC power supply 1 is determined to be an unrated voltage, the abnormality notification means 16 is configured to notify an abnormality.

これにより、不安全を未然に防ぎ、安全性を向上させることができる。 This will prevent unsafe situations and improve safety.

本開示は、商用交流電源で動作する負荷を備えた洗濯機などの家庭用電気機器に適用可能である。具体的には、縦型洗濯機、ドラム式洗濯機、食器洗い機などに、本開示は適用可能である。 This disclosure is applicable to household electrical appliances such as washing machines that have a load that operates on a commercial AC power source. Specifically, this disclosure is applicable to top-loading washing machines, drum-loading washing machines, dishwashers, etc.
